Lone Tree Draw
Lone Tree Draw is a valley in Campbell, Wyoming and has an elevation of 3,963 feet. Lone Tree Draw is situated nearby to the hamlet Wildcat.- Type: Valley with an elevation of 3,963 feet
- Description: valley in Campbell County, Wyoming, United States of America
- Category: landform
- Location: Campbell, Wyoming, Rocky Mountains, United States, North America
